ESAF Small Finance Bank Limited has informed the Exchange about Key Business Updates for the quarter ended June 30, 2025.

ESAF Small Finance Bank reported total deposits of ₹22,698 crore, up 8.67% year-on-year but down 2.49% from the previous quarter. CASA deposits grew strongly at 14.23% YoY to ₹5,628 crore, lifting the CASA ratio to 24.80%. However, gross advances fell 2.98% YoY to ₹18,224 crore, dragged by a sharp 39.14% YoY drop in micro loans to ₹7,522 crore. The bank is pivoting sharply toward secured lending, with retail and other secured loans rising 66.59% YoY to ₹10,702 crore, now forming 58.72% of gross advances (up from 34.20% a year ago). The bank also transferred ₹733.40 crore of NPA and technical write-off pool to an asset reconstruction company for ₹73.34 crore (about 10% recovery). Customer base stood at 95.80 lakh across 788 branches, 713 ATMs and 1,095 service centres in 24 states.
The steep drop in micro loans and overall advances reflects a deliberate strategic shift away from unsecured lending toward secured products, which should support asset quality but may weigh on near-term growth and profitability. The NPA transfer is a positive balance sheet cleanup, though the quarter-on-quarter decline in both deposits and advances could concern investors looking for consistent growth momentum.
